資源簡介
個人整理的很好的springmvc注解實現用戶注冊功能。方便擴展其他功能
代碼片段和文件信息
package?edu.bupt.action;
import?java.io.IOException;
import?javax.servlet.Filter;
import?javax.servlet.FilterChain;
import?javax.servlet.FilterConfig;
import?javax.servlet.ServletException;
import?javax.servlet.ServletRequest;
import?javax.servlet.ServletResponse;
import?javax.servlet.http.HttpServletRequest;
import?javax.servlet.http.HttpSession;
public?class?AuthorityFilter?implements?Filter?{
private?FilterConfig?config;
public?void?destroy()?{
this.config=null;
}
public?void?doFilter(ServletRequest?request?ServletResponse?response
FilterChain?chain)?throws?IOException?ServletException?{
??
??HttpServletRequest?requ=(HttpServletRequest)?request;
??HttpSession?session=requ.getSession();
??//String?requestpath=requ.getServletPath();
??String?loginpage=config.getInitParameter(“loginpage“);
??if(session.getAttribute(“username“)==null){
??request.setAttribute(“tip“?“你還沒有登錄!“);
??request.getRequestDispatcher(“/login.jsp“).forward(request?response);
??}
??else{
??chain.doFilter(request?response);
??}
}
public?void?init(FilterConfig?arg0)?throws?ServletException?{
this.config=arg0;
}
}
?屬性????????????大小?????日期????時間???名稱
-----------?---------??----------?-----??----
?????文件???????2298??2010-12-04?20:26??login_project\.classpath
?????文件????????313??2010-12-07?11:01??login_project\.myme
?????文件???????1419??2010-12-06?11:05??login_project\.project
?????文件????????500??2010-12-02?11:32??login_project\.settings\.jsdtscope
?????文件???????1040??2010-12-07?11:01??login_project\.settings\com.genuitec.eclipse.j2eedt.core.prefs
?????文件?????????49??2010-12-02?11:32??login_project\.settings\org.eclipse.wst.jsdt.ui.superType.container
?????文件??????????6??2010-12-02?11:32??login_project\.settings\org.eclipse.wst.jsdt.ui.superType.name
?????文件???????4013??2010-12-06?16:20??login_project\src\applicationContext.xm
?????文件???????1189??2010-12-07?11:05??login_project\src\edu\bupt\action\AuthorityFilter.java
?????文件???????1031??2010-12-06?16:24??login_project\src\edu\bupt\action\AuthorityInterceptor.java
?????文件???????1236??2010-12-06?11:26??login_project\src\edu\bupt\action\LoginAction.java
?????文件????????561??2010-12-06?11:10??login_project\src\edu\bupt\action\LogoutAction.java
?????文件???????1128??2010-12-06?11:10??login_project\src\edu\bupt\action\RegistAction.java
?????文件???????1861??2010-12-06?18:52??login_project\src\edu\bupt\action\UpdateAction.java
?????文件???????1118??2010-12-06?11:24??login_project\src\edu\bupt\dao\impl\PersonDaoHibernate.java
?????文件????????328??2010-12-06?11:22??login_project\src\edu\bupt\dao\PersonDao.java
?????文件????????442??2010-12-06?16:18??login_project\src\edu\bupt\po\Person.hbm.xm
?????文件????????670??2010-12-06?11:10??login_project\src\edu\bupt\po\Person.java
?????文件???????1135??2010-12-06?18:53??login_project\src\edu\bupt\service\impl\LeeServiceImpl.java
?????文件????????229??2010-12-06?16:56??login_project\src\edu\bupt\service\LeeService.java
?????文件????????205??2010-12-03?12:59??login_project\src\log4j.properties
?????文件???????1908??2010-12-06?21:52??login_project\src\struts.xm
?????文件????????941??2010-12-06?21:45??login_project\WebRoot\index.jsp
?????文件???????1235??2010-12-06?11:19??login_project\WebRoot\login.jsp
?????文件???????1028??2010-12-04?20:45??login_project\WebRoot\loginfail.jsp
?????文件???????1034??2010-12-07?11:04??login_project\WebRoot\loginsuccess.jsp
?????文件?????????39??2010-12-02?11:32??login_project\WebRoot\me
?????文件???????1250??2010-12-06?18:29??login_project\WebRoot\page\update.jsp
?????文件???????1018??2010-12-05?17:34??login_project\WebRoot\page\viewBook.jsp
?????文件???????1205??2010-12-06?21:41??login_project\WebRoot\regist.jsp
............此處省略74個文件信息
- 上一篇:地圖符號繪制
- 下一篇:奧本海姆《信號與系統》第一版本習題解答
評論
共有 條評論